Infrared thermography camera 'FLIR GF320'
Detects volatile organic compounds such as methane! An infrared thermal imaging camera with excellent operability.
The FLIR GF320 is an infrared thermal imaging camera capable of detecting methane and volatile organic compound (VOC) leaks during the production, transportation, and use of oil and natural gas. This camera can scan extensive areas and visualize gas leaks in real-time, allowing for the inspection of thousands of components in a single examination. Designed with user-friendliness in mind, it is lightweight and equipped with both a viewfinder and an LCD monitor, providing direct access to control functions.
